About
DevDuck is a versatile, self-healing AI agent built into a single Python file, designed to adapt to diverse environments and automatically fix issues as they arise. It dynamically expands its capabilities at runtime through hot-reloaded custom tools and leverages RAG memory for intelligent, context-aware interactions. Offering extensive connectivity via CLI, Python API, TCP, WebSocket, and MCP servers, DevDuck serves as a flexible solution for automating development, operations, and analytical tasks, integrating seamlessly into existing workflows and CI/CD pipelines.